Syon Estate Proposed CPZ
Consultation has concluded
Outcome of consultation:
Thank you to all those who took part in this consultation.
Following analysis of the results, the attached letter has been sent to residents within the consultation area (see the 'resident update' letter in the 'documents' section to the right.
The results of the consultation indicated that the majority of respondents do not support the introduction of parking controls and there is a preference to retain the current ‘uncontrolled’ manner of parking. This outcome was also reflected on a road-by-road basis where only Acacia Avenue and Beech Avenue returned an overall response in support of a CPZ.
Upon consideration of the consultation results, and following discussions with your local ward councillors, it has been agreed that the CPZ proposal should be withdrawn due to a lack of support.
Overview
Following concerns from local residents and ward councillors regarding parking difficulties, the council is now commencing consultation regarding the possible introduction of a controlled parking zone (CPZ) in the Syon Estate.
The proposals
We seek your views on whether a new CPZ in Acacia Avenue, Almond Grove, Beech Avenue, Birch Close, Cherry Crescent, Hawthorn Hatch, Hawthorn Road, Hazel Close, Hornbeam Crescent, Maple Grove and Rowan Road is supported.
If there is support for a CPZ, the council are also seeking your views on the proposed layout such as the parking place and yellow line locations, the operational days and times of a CPZ, and any other parking related issues in the area.
